The Importance of Responsible Pitbull Ownership

Watching pitbull videos on YouTube can be a fun and educational experience, but it's important to remember that owning a pitbull is a serious responsibility. Pitbulls are powerful dogs that require proper training, socialization, and care. If you're considering getting a pitbull, it's essential to do your research and make sure you're prepared to meet their needs.

  • Training: Pitbulls are intelligent and eager to please, but they can also be strong-willed. Early and consistent training is essential to establish good manners and prevent behavioral problems. Positive reinforcement methods, such as rewarding good behavior with treats and praise, are the most effective way to train a pitbull.
  • Socialization: Pitbulls need to be socialized from a young age to ensure they're comfortable around people and other animals. Expose your pitbull to a variety of sights, sounds, and experiences, and reward them for calm and confident behavior. Supervise interactions with other dogs carefully, and be prepared to intervene if necessary.
  • Care: Pitbulls require regular exercise, a balanced diet, and routine veterinary care. They're also prone to certain health problems, such as hip dysplasia and skin allergies, so it's important to be aware of these risks and take steps to prevent them.

By being a responsible pitbull owner, you can help to break down negative stereotypes and promote a better understanding of the breed. You can also provide your pitbull with a happy, healthy, and fulfilling life.

Debunking Common Myths About Pitbulls

One of the most important things you can do as a pitbull advocate is to debunk common myths about the breed. Pitbulls are often unfairly portrayed as aggressive and dangerous dogs, but this is simply not true. With proper training and socialization, pitbulls can be loving, loyal, and gentle companions.

  • Myth: Pitbulls have locking jaws.
    • Fact: Pitbulls do not have locking jaws. Their jaws are anatomically similar to those of other dog breeds.
  • Myth: Pitbulls are inherently aggressive.
    • Fact: Pitbulls are not inherently aggressive. Aggression is a learned behavior that can be influenced by genetics, environment, and training.
  • Myth: Pitbulls are unpredictable.
    • Fact: Pitbulls are not unpredictable. Like all dogs, they communicate their intentions through body language. By learning to read their body language, you can predict their behavior.

By challenging these myths and sharing accurate information about pitbulls, you can help to change public perception and create a more positive image of the breed.
